    To confirm familial ties, certain documents are indispensable. These include:

    • Birth Certificates: Establishes parentage.

    • Marriage Licenses: Indicates partnerships that may affect lineage.

    • Family Trees: Visual representation of relationships.

    • Census Records: Historical data on family structure.

    To verify if Sue is a daughter of Lyn, follow these steps:

    1. Gather Documentation: Collect birth certificates, marriage licenses, and family trees.

    2. Research Historical Context: Investigate the time period and cultural norms.

    3. Utilize Genealogy Resources: Access online databases and local archives.

    4. Consider DNA Testing: If necessary, conduct a DNA test for confirmation.
